Carlos A. Hubbard MD, PhD, is a cardiologist in the Robert and Suzanne Tomsich Department of Cardiovascular Medicine in the Sydell and Arnold Miller Family Heart, Vascular & Thoracic Institute.Board-certified in cardiovascular disease and nuclear cardiology, Dr. Hubbard has clinical interests that include general cardiology, nuclear cardiology, echocardiography, peripheral vascular disease and heart failure management.
Dr. Hubbard joined the Cleveland Clinic staff in 2010 from St. Thomas Heart in Nashville, Tenn. where he was a staff cardiologist. Prior to this position, he was with Southern Medical Group in Tallahassee Fla. for two years. During this period he was a clinical assistant professor at Florida State University College of Medicine.
He is a graduate of the Medical College of Virginia where he also completed his internship and internal medicine residency. He served his fellowship in cardiology at Cleveland Clinic, completing it in 2007.
Dr. Hubbard has authored abstracts, professional journal articles and several chapters in medical textbooks. He is a member of the American College of Cardiology, American Society of Nuclear Cardiology, American Society of Echocardiography and the American College of Physicians.
